Brain reserve in midlife is associated with executive function changes across 12 years.
Neurobiology of aging - 1 Sept 2024
Gustavson Daniel E, Elman Jeremy A, Reynolds Chandra A, Eyler Lisa T, Fennema-Notestine Christine, Puckett Olivia K, Panizzon Matthew S, Gillespie Nathan A, Neale Michael C, Lyons Michael J, Franz Carol E, Kremen William S
Abstract excerpt
We examined how brain reserve in midlife, measured by brain-predicted age difference scores (Brain-PADs), predicted executive function concurrently and longitudinally into early old age, and whether these associations were moderated by young adult cognitive reserve or APOE genotype. 508 men in the Vietnam Era Twin Study of Aging (VETSA) completed neuroimaging assessments at mean age 56 and six executive function...
